Government authorities have uncovered the illegal sale of unregistered pesticide and fertilizer products by a company operating without proper licensing.
The operation was conducted by the Department of Agriculture-Fertilizer and Pesticide Authority (DA-FPA) in coordination with the PNP Criminal Investigation and Detection Group (CIDG).
Agriculture Secretary Francisco Tiu Laurel Jr. confirmed that the DA-FPA received complaints regarding the unauthorized distribution of agricultural inputs by WLEX Company.
Investigators found that WLEX lacked the necessary license to distribute pesticide products, violating existing regulations.
Authorities assured the public that operations will continue to prevent the exploitation of farmers through the sale of unregistered agricultural products.
The confiscated items will undergo further investigation, and appropriate charges will be filed against those responsible.
